Sažetak
In this paper we propose a new soundscape characterization parameter which we termed the Overall Soundscape Annoyance Rating (OSAR) which relies on distribution of several objective acoustic parameters, namely loudness, loudness growth rate and sharpness. The aforementioned objective acoustic parameters were chosen taking into account our previous research in which we have proven their significance regarding the human perception of different acoustic environments. In addition, based on the survey among urban residents we have incorporated into our calculations a new subjective parameter which we term Sound Character Index (SCI). This index is subsequently included into the Overall Soundscape Annoyance Rating calculation, by which a more realistic sound perception rating is obtained. Such advanced rating system is intended to be used as an engineering guideline for design of acoustically pleasant urban environment within the concept of smart cities.
